Perry’s Famous Pork Chop Named Among Top 100 Favorite Dishes by Houston Press
Robb Walsh prefers the original Perry’s location on Scarsdale; in fact, it came in at No. 20 on his list of last year’s 100 Favorite Dishes. But when I feel like getting dressed up and pigging out, I go for one of the high-falutin’ Perry’s locations to indulge in its finest dish: that famous pork chop, served with Perry’s housemade applesauce.

MSN – Houston’s Perry’s Steakhouse will sell its famous pork chop for 79 cents, but only for a few people
Perry’s Steakhouse plans to sell its classic pork chop lunch for 79 cents soon. The date of the one-day event has yet to be announced, but will offer the first 100 dine-in guests the meal that includes a pork chop, whipped potatoes and applesauce at all locations, the company said in a Facebook post.
